AEDEN<br />
Age 6 | Stage 3 Cancer Wilms Tumor<br />
<strong>Little</strong> <strong>Warrior</strong> Aaden was an energetic three year old who enjoyed playing<br />
with his two older brothers. On July 2nd, 2013, at his three year check<br />
up, his pediatrician noticed a lump on his right kidney. An ultra sound was<br />
ordered immediately and confirmed there was, in fact, a large mass. He was<br />
rushed to American Family Children’s Hospital in Madison. Shortly after<br />
he was admitted, there was an entire team of doctors in his room. He was<br />
carted off to have a CT Scan and he was diagnosed at that time with a<br />
Stage 3 Cancer Wilms Tumor. His amazing team of doctors scheduled him<br />
for surgery the following morning to remove the entire kidney and implant a<br />
port in his chest to receive chemotherapy.<br />
The surgery went according to plan, but unfortunately while removing his<br />
right kidney it was discovered to have ruptured. This drastically changed his<br />
treatment plan. Which was originally thought to have been 7 treatments<br />
of radiation and 25 weeks of chemo, now was to include 11 radiation<br />
treatments as well as 30 weeks of chemo. This was the most aggressive of<br />
the two plans discussed prior to surgery.<br />
Aeden spent the next 6 days in the hospital recovering from surgery. His<br />
family felt a strong sense of relief but the hardest part was yet to come.<br />
Treatment was set to begin right away where he endured 11 days of<br />
radiation treatments with chemotherapy simultaneously. Throughout his<br />
treatment, Aaden endured 10 hospitalizations due to high fever, 14 blood<br />
transfusions, 15 platelet transfusions, and daily Neupogen injections to keep<br />
his white blood cells at the proper level.<br />
Through all the fight and battle Aeden continued to find reasons to smile<br />
daily! He continues to show nothing but strength!
